PHOENIX, AZ. (THECOUNT) — Police have identified Shelby Verderosa as the young Phoenix, Arizona mother shot in a double-fatal shooting that also left four others injured.
Shelby Verderosa, 17 and 30-year-old Jorge Rodriguez, were shot dead following a verbal altercation at a house party in the area of 27th and Northern avenues early Tuesday morning.
The shooter has been arrested and identified as 29-year-old Jeffery Rhone.
According to police, six people were shot in total. Two of them, Verderosa and Rodriguez, were pronounced dead at the scene of gunshot injuries.
Four other men ranging in age from 19 to 56 were taken to a hospital and are expected to survive with serious but not -life-threatening injuries, reports News12.
Rhone was arrested Tuesday and booked on murder charges.
The investigation is ongoing.
